package com.hypixel.hytale.builtin.hytalegenerator.material;
import java.util.Objects;
import javax.annotation.Nonnull;
public final class Material {
@Nonnull
private final SolidMaterial solid;
@Nonnull
private final FluidMaterial fluid;
private Hash hashCode;
private Hash materialIdsHash;
public Material(@Nonnull SolidMaterial solid, @Nonnull FluidMaterial fluid) {
this.solid = solid;
this.fluid = fluid;
this.hashCode = new Hash();
this.materialIdsHash = new Hash();
}
public boolean equals(Object o) {
if (!(o instanceof Material material)) {
return false;
} else {
return Objects.equals(this.solid, material.solid) && Objects.equals(this.fluid, material.fluid);
}
}
public int hashCode() {
if (this.hashCode.isCalculated) {
return this.hashCode.value;
} else {
this.hashCode.value = hashCode(this.solid, this.fluid);
this.hashCode.isCalculated = true;
return this.hashCode.value;
}
}
public int hashMaterialIds() {
if (this.materialIdsHash.isCalculated) {
return this.materialIdsHash.value;
} else {
this.materialIdsHash.value = hashMaterialIds(this.solid, this.fluid);
this.materialIdsHash.isCalculated = true;
return this.materialIdsHash.value;
}
}
public static int hashCode(@Nonnull SolidMaterial solid, @Nonnull FluidMaterial fluid) {
int result = solid.hashCode();
result = 31 * result + fluid.hashCode();
return result;
}
public static int hashMaterialIds(@Nonnull SolidMaterial solid, @Nonnull FluidMaterial fluid) {
return Objects.hash(new Object[]{solid.blockId, fluid.fluidId});
}
public SolidMaterial solid() {
return this.solid;
}
public FluidMaterial fluid() {
return this.fluid;
}
public String toString() {
String var10000 = String.valueOf(this.solid);
return "Material[solid=" + var10000 + ", fluid=" + String.valueOf(this.fluid) + "]";
}
private class Hash {
int value = 0;
boolean isCalculated = false;
private Hash() {
}
}
}
